Phase out old diesel trucks before buying new: NGT to Delhi civic body


New Delhi, July 28 (IANS): The North Delhi Municipal Corporation (NDMC) must phase out its old diesel trucks before planning to buy new ones, the National Green Tribunal (NGT) said here on Thursday.

Disposing off a petition by NDMC seeking permission to purchase new diesel trucks, an NGT bench headed by Justice Swatanter Kumar said: "First phase out nine old diesel trucks, then buy the new ones." 

The NDMC had sought the tribunal's permission to buy 10 new diesel trucks, worth Rs 1 crore 32 lakh, while asserting that it faced problems with garbage collection and transportation using older trucks. 

The NGT had in December last year stopped registration of new diesel heavy vehicles in the national capital.
